
2013 recruiting class
The 2013 recruiting class has been vital to the Tigers undefeated season thus far. Offensivley, Mike Williams and Jordan Leggett are two of Deshaun Watson’s favorite targets; Ben Bouleware, Cordrea Tankerlsey, and Jadar Johnson are the leaders of this stingy Tigers defense.
Mike Williams snagged 6 catches for 106 yards and 1 touchdown.
Jordan Leggett was quiet in this one, grabbing 2 catches for 31 yards.
Wayne Gallman ran the ball 10 times for 63 yards and 1 touchdown.
Tyrone Crowder (RG) helped sure up the Tigers offensive line.
Seth Ryan made an appearance in the Tigers blowout over Syracuse recording 2 catches for 17 yards.
Tyshon Dye had 1 carry for 12 yards.
Jadar Johnson continued his dominance this season, leading the team with 7 tackles.
Ben Bouleware followed suit with 7 tackles and 1 tackle for loss. Bouleware also gave his best WWE impression on this play.
Cordrea Tankersley recorded 6 tackles as well as his first interception on the year.
Dorian O’Daniel added 3 tackles and 1 tackle for loss.
Ryan Carter recorded 2 tackles and 1 interception.
